Ampullaria erronea Nevill, 1877
Figs 3
, 12B
Ampullaria erronea
Nevill, 1877.
Cat. Moll. Ind. Mus.
Fasc. E: 17.
Current taxonomic status.
Pomacea erronea
(Nevill, 1877), valid species.
Type locality.
"South America"; collector unknown.
Type material.
Holotype (by original designation): NZSI M.2404 (registered 8 January 1894).
Shell dimensions.
Holotype: SH 28.4 mm, SW 24.9 mm, AH 19.1 mm, AW 14.8 mm, OH 16.1 mm, OW 10.5 mm.
Remarks.
Nevill (1877
: 17) suggested the name
erronea
for this South American species, which Reeve had previously misidentified as
aperta
Philippi. Nevill considered it readily distinguishable from
aperta
. He stated that the
"Type"
of
Ampullaria erronea
was in the Indian Museum. The dimensions of the present specimen closely match those given by Nevill for the
"Type"
and we consider it to be the holotype.
